What is a waterjet programmer?

A Waterjet Programmer is responsible for creating and optimizing CNC programs for waterjet cutting machines. They use CAD/CAM software to design cutting paths based on material type, thickness, and project specifications. Additionally, they ensure efficient material usage, troubleshoot programming issues, and collaborate with machinists to achieve precision cuts. This role requires knowledge of CNC programming, machine operations, and material properties to maximize efficiency and quality.

What are some typical challenges a waterjet programmer may face on the job?

Waterjet Programmers commonly encounter challenges such as optimizing cutting paths to minimize material waste, accommodating tight project timelines, and adjusting programs for different materials and thicknesses. They must also troubleshoot issues such as machine calibration errors, inconsistent water pressure, or unexpected tool wear. Coordinating with engineers, machine operators, and quality assurance staff is crucial to ensure specifications are met consistently. Overcoming these challenges requires technical knowledge, adaptability, and strong teamwork, while offering great opportunities to build problem-solving skills and advance in manufacturing roles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the waterjet programmer position, and why are they important?

A Waterjet Programmer needs strong mechanical aptitude, proficiency in CAD/CAM software, and experience programming CNC waterjet machines, often supported by vocational training or technical certifications. Familiarity with tools like AutoCAD, SolidWorks, and specialized waterjet programming software such as FlowMaster or IGEMS is essential, along with understanding of material properties and machining processes. Attention to detail, problem-solving, and effective communication are valued soft skills for collaborating with production teams and ensuring precision. These abilities are crucial for producing quality parts efficiently, minimizing waste, and ensuring safety in a manufacturing environment.

Overview

Joby Aviation is seeking an experienced Water Jet Technician to cut parts for fixtures, jigs, test articles, and flight components in collaboration with our Fabrication and Machine Shop teams. An ideal candidate is passionate, self-motivated, adaptable, possesses complimentary machining experience who is comfortable working closely with our internal engineering and planning teams. Due to our rapid prototype environment, a flexible, technical and hands-on attitude is important for thinking through various possible approaches to complete jobs on time. We aim to attract, motivate, develop and retain individuals that possess the skills and leadership necessary to grow our team and bring our EVTOL aircraft to new heights.

Responsibilities
  • Setup, program, and operate waterjets (Flow and Omax) safely and efficiently.
  • Able to diagnose and maintain water jets from daily and weekly basic items to pump rebuilds.
  • Work with a wide variety of raw materials and achieve high quality precision parts.
  • Handle raw materials from rough stock to post processed finished parts.
  • Ability to shift priorities and juggle multiple projects sidelining some to expedite others.
  • Strong ability to communicate with team members, management and engineers in a rapid prototyping environment.
  • Willing to juggle multiple projects often sidelining some projects to expedite others.
  • Communicate job progress through a variety of channels, verbally, Jira (job tickets), Slack, and other process tracking platforms.
  • Perform a variety of manual post machining operations (Deburring, tapping, burnishing, tumblers, knee mill, lathe, etc).
  • Perform a variety of basic platework CNC post machining operations including Prototrak and Haas 3 axis.
  • Demonstrate ability to select appropriate tooling and fixturing for projects based on available tooling library, part material, geometry, features, and tolerances.
  • Collaborate with team members to improve standardized processes.
  • Use of inspection equipment such as calipers and micrometers.
  • Lift and maneuver heavy plate materials safely utilizing a forklift and other means of handling.
  • Interpret GD&T, 3D CAD software, design documents and verbal design instructions to meet engineering requirements.
  • Follows inventory management requirements.
  • Perform basic preventive maintenance servicing and repairs on equipment.
  • Keep the work area clean, organize and label raw material stock, and keep outgoing parts in order.
Required
  • HS Diploma or GED equivalent.
  • 5+ Years experience in relevant work as a Machinist or Water Jet Technician.
  • Ability to safely operate, program and set up water jets.
  • Ability to safely operate manual knee mills and lathes with CNC controls.
  • Ability to safely operate handheld equipment, drill presses, saws, grinders, sheet metal fabrication equipment.
  • Experience in post processing platework with hand tools and other equipment.
  • Follows all Joby safety procedures and standards, including Team Standards.
  • Available to work overtime and weekends.
  • Ability to lift 50 lbs unaided.
  • Able to interpret GD&T, blueprints, technical drawings, specifications and follow written instructions.
Desired
  • Forklift experience.
  • 10+ years of working experience in relevant industry.
  • Prior experience with the following: CNC laser, plasma cutter, water jet, router, mill, press brakes.
  • Familiarity with waterjet programming softwares, (Flow OR OMAX/Protomax, preferred).
  • Familiarity with ProtoTrak (or other conversational programming) knee mills.
  • Familiarity with Haas 3 axis (2004 Controller).
  • Basic understanding of G code editing.
  • Prior Fabrication experience.
  • Familiarity with 5S organization and standards.
  • Familiarity with CAD/CAM software (Fusion360, HSM Works, Solidworks, Catia).
  • Familiarity with sheet metal software (SigmaBend preferred).
  • Familiarity with CNC Fiber laser cutters.
